Journal of Bioscience and Bioengineering, Vol.112, No.5, 518-521, 2011
Strategy for the extraction of yeast DNA from artisan agave must for quantitative PCR analysis
An efficient method for the direct extraction of yeast genomic DNA from agave must was developed. The optimized protocol, which was based on silica-adsorption of DNA on microcolumns, included an enzymatic cell wall degradation step followed by prolonged lysis with hot detergent. The resulting extracts were suitable templates for subsequent qPCR assays that quantified mixed yeast populations in artisan Mexican mezcal fermentations.
